guided bus fen drayton cambridgshire united kingdom


Size: 4928px × 3264px
Location: fen drayton cambridgshire united kingdom
Photo credit: © Adrian Muttitt /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: bio, bio-fuel, biofuelrenewable, bus, color, colour, concrete, drayton, eco, energy, fen, friendly, fuel, guided, horzontal, outdoor, public, runway, technology, tourism, track, transport, travel, travelling